EDUCATIONAL AND EXPERIENCE REQUIREMENTS:
  1. Associate Degree in Early Childhood Education or related field, or current enrollment in WCTC's Early Childhood Education program
  2. Eighty (80) hours of training in Early Childhood Education or a diploma from a one year Child Care Services Program or Child Development Associate (CDA) or two (2) years of college credit with three (3) credits in Early Childhood Education.
  3. Eighty (80) full days or 120 half-days experience providing direct child care as a teacher or volunteer in a licensed child care center, kindergarten or be certified as a nursery school teacher through the Department of Public Instruction.
  4. For those working with children two (2) years of age and younger, experience in working with children two (2) years of age or younger is preferred; or, a minimum of 10 hours of training in infant and toddler care; or 10 hours of training in infant and toddler care is required within six (6) months of hire.
